Job Description

Job Overview Our programs are held at various elementary schools, Monday-Friday between 1:00 PM and 5:00 PM . This is a part-time position where coaches typically teach one class per day (about one hour) , with the possibility of an extra 30 minutes of pre-care . These sessions focus on creating a fun and energetic environment for younger and beginner-level children . The pay ranges from $50-$65 per session , and all equipment is provided by us. Responsibilities Teach classes for students ages 5-10 using provided lesson plans. Manage class size (8-16 students) and maintain a positive environment. Attend a 2-day training or shadowing session before starting. Equipment (provided by the company). (Coach should have reliable transportation) Take attendance, manage student sign-ins, and interact with parents/school staff. Capture a few class photos for documentation.
Requirements:
Must be 19+ years old upon application Candidates must currently live locally and be available for in-person work. Experience in sports you are applying, coaching, or working with kids is preferred but not required Enjoys working with children in a positive and active setting Flexible, reliable, and punctual Must have reliable transportation Must be fully vaccinated and willing to undergo a TB test and Live Scan background check before starting work Must complete sending photo and short biography to upload in our website and introduce your experience in sports.
Work Type:
Part-time (2-5 hours per week)
Pay:
$50-$65 per session Programs are offered at multiple schools across the Bay Area. Candidates must currently live locally and be available for in-person work.
